Angelakis Folds Top Pair

Level 13 : 1,500/3,000, 300 ante

On the flop of {A-Diamonds}{8-Spades}{5-Diamonds}, Mitchell Carle checked to Con Angelakis. Angelakis bet 30,000 and Carle made a raise to 149,000 for all of his chips. Angelakis thought for a minute or two in the tank and then mucked, showing the {A-Hearts}{J-Diamonds}.

Angelakis didn't choose to go with his top pair and dropped to 60,000 while Carle moved to 265,000.

Dunwoodie Dusted

Level 13 : 1,500/3,000, 300 ante

Catching the action on the turn with the board reading {10-Diamonds}{J-Clubs}{7-Hearts}{A-Clubs} and around 50,000 in the pot, Sean Dunwoodie fired out a bet of 38,800.

Rubie contemplated his decision for several minutes before moving all in, and after his own lengthy deliberation, Dunwoodie made the call for his tournament life.

Dunwoodie: {A-Hearts}{J-Spades}
Rubie: {9-Spades}{8-Spades}

The river landed the {10-Spades} and Dunwoodie was sent to the rail while Rubie soared to 360,000 in chips.

Choi Spikes Case Ten

Level 13 : 1,500/3,000, 300 ante

Roy Vandersluis got all in with the {Q-Clubs}{Q-Diamonds} against the {10-Hearts}{10-Diamonds} for In Wook Choi. The board ran out {J-Hearts}{J-Spades}{6-Clubs}{3-Clubs}{10-Spades} and Choi smashed a ten on the river. After the hand, Jarred Graham revealed that he folded a ten, meaning Choi hit the case ten.

Choi's up to 215,000 now.

Vakili Goes Boom!

Level 13 : 1,500/3,000, 300 ante

Aleks Brkovic raised to 6,000 and Reza Vakili put in a reraise to 21,000. Brkovic raised right back to 50,000 and Vakili made the call.

Brkovic bet 41,000 on the flop of {10-Spades}{10-Hearts}{4-Diamonds} and Vakili made the call. This pot was already big and just got even bigger going to the turn where the {K-Diamonds} fell. Brkovic moved all in and Vakili snapped, tabling the {A-Spades}{K-Clubs}. Brkovic held the {J-Diamonds}{J-Hearts}.

The river completed the board with the {8-Hearts} and Vakili saw his stack boom to 700,000. He's now got the chip lead in a big way. Brkovic was eliminated.
